def test_origin_visit_status_get_latest(self, swh_storage): | |||||
origin1 = Origin.from_dict(data.origin) | |||||
swh_storage.origin_add_one(data.origin) | |||||
# to have some reference visits | |||||
ov1, ov2 = swh_storage.origin_visit_add( | |||||
[ | |||||
OriginVisit( | |||||
origin=origin1.url, | |||||
date=data.date_visit1, | |||||
type=data.type_visit1, | |||||
status="ongoing", | |||||
snapshot=None, | |||||
), | |||||
OriginVisit( | |||||
origin=origin1.url, | |||||
date=data.date_visit2, | |||||
type=data.type_visit2, | |||||
status="ongoing", | |||||
snapshot=None, | |||||
), | |||||
] | |||||
) | |||||
snapshot = Snapshot.from_dict(data.complete_snapshot) | |||||
swh_storage.snapshot_add([snapshot]) | |||||
date_now = now() | |||||
date_now = round_to_milliseconds(date_now) | |||||
assert data.date_visit1 < data.date_visit2 | |||||
assert data.date_visit2 < date_now | |||||
ovs1 = OriginVisitStatus( | |||||
origin=origin1.url, | |||||
visit=ov1.visit, | |||||
date=data.date_visit1, | |||||
status="partial", | |||||
snapshot=None, | |||||
) | |||||
ovs2 = OriginVisitStatus( | |||||
origin=origin1.url, | |||||
visit=ov1.visit, | |||||
date=data.date_visit2, | |||||
status="ongoing", | |||||
snapshot=None, | |||||
) | |||||
ovs3 = OriginVisitStatus( | |||||
origin=origin1.url, | |||||
visit=ov2.visit, | |||||
date=data.date_visit2, | |||||
status="ongoing", | |||||
snapshot=None, | |||||
) | |||||
ovs4 = OriginVisitStatus( | |||||
origin=origin1.url, | |||||
visit=ov2.visit, | |||||
date=date_now, | |||||
status="full", | |||||
snapshot=snapshot.id, | |||||
metadata={"something": "wicked"}, | |||||
) | |||||
swh_storage.origin_visit_status_add([ovs1, ovs2, ovs3, ovs4]) | |||||
# unknown origin so no result | |||||
actual_origin_visit = swh_storage.origin_visit_status_get_latest( | |||||
"unknown-origin", ov1.visit | |||||
) | |||||
assert actual_origin_visit is None | |||||
# unknown visit so no result | |||||
actual_origin_visit = swh_storage.origin_visit_status_get_latest( | |||||
ov1.origin, ov1.visit + 10 | |||||
) | |||||
assert actual_origin_visit is None | |||||
# Two visits, both with no snapshot, take the most recent | |||||
actual_origin_visit2 = swh_storage.origin_visit_status_get_latest( | |||||
origin1.url, ov1.visit | |||||
) | |||||
assert isinstance(actual_origin_visit2, OriginVisitStatus) | |||||
assert actual_origin_visit2 == ovs2 | |||||
assert ovs2.origin == origin1.url | |||||
assert ovs2.visit == ov1.visit | |||||
actual_origin_visit = swh_storage.origin_visit_status_get_latest( | |||||
origin1.url, ov1.visit, require_snapshot=True | |||||
) | |||||
# there is no visit with snapshot yet for that visit | |||||
assert actual_origin_visit is None | |||||
actual_origin_visit2 = swh_storage.origin_visit_status_get_latest( | |||||
origin1.url, ov1.visit, allowed_statuses=["partial", "ongoing"] | |||||
) | |||||
# visit status with partial status visit elected | |||||
assert actual_origin_visit2 == ovs2 | |||||
assert actual_origin_visit2.status == "ongoing" | |||||
actual_origin_visit4 = swh_storage.origin_visit_status_get_latest( | |||||
origin1.url, ov2.visit, require_snapshot=True | |||||
) | |||||
assert actual_origin_visit4 == ovs4 | |||||
assert actual_origin_visit4.snapshot == snapshot.id | |||||
actual_origin_visit = swh_storage.origin_visit_status_get_latest( | |||||
origin1.url, ov2.visit, require_snapshot=True, allowed_statuses=["ongoing"] | |||||
) | |||||
# nothing matches so nothing | |||||
assert actual_origin_visit is None # there is no visit with status full | |||||
actual_origin_visit3 = swh_storage.origin_visit_status_get_latest( | |||||
origin1.url, ov2.visit, allowed_statuses=["ongoing"] | |||||
) | |||||
assert actual_origin_visit3 == ovs3 | |||||
